Just hatched our first chick. One of our Hens has done it all by herself. She has many more eggs under her. Do we leave the chick with her and the rest of the eggs? We are first timers. FYI, In the coop with her are 4 other hens and a rooster.

Just leave them alone the chicken will take care of them. You just need to get some starter feed for them and make sure they have water,She will protect them from the other hens if need be. I assume that she has been with the others all along so there should little if any squabbling.
 
We have a coachin (if she weigh's a pound I'd be surprised) hatch a chick last year and the big white rooster overpowered her and killed the chick. I don't know if this is normal or not, but I would separate her and her chicks from the rooster. The hens probly won't bother too much.
